Applied Research Associates (ARA) is a global research and engineering firm that partners with government and industry to deliver innovative solutions that enhance safety, security, and quality of life. Leveraging expertise in the physical sciences, ARA tackles complex challenges across national security, energy and environment, infrastructure, and health and human safety. The company is distinguished by its technically rigorous approach, multidisciplinary teams, and a track record of translating research into real‑world impact.
